      The Ryft was a love/hate relationship during the time I had it, I really enjoyed driving the truck and it always made me laugh every time I would drive it with just how bouncy it was. I put many many bash-sessions on it and had a great time, but I continuously broke it. The trailing arms have a weak point and break at the screw hole nearest the chassis, I think I broke 6 arms or so. The rod-ends wear out and do not retain their grasp on the balls so the links were always moving around. I stripped my servo a few times due to not running a servo savor because the kit one is garbage. I also stripped planetary gears in the front diff a couple times. It is a great truck, I had a lot of fun but the nature of the design results in breakages unless upgraded. Despite the cons, I believe you will enjoy it, I surely did.

      HobbyWing does not rate the Max10 for a vehicle like the Ryft, if you ran 2S and kept a close eye out for heat, you could use it. I still would recommend getting something more appropriate down the road, but if the Max10 is what you already have, use it until you can get something rated for the Ryft. What kV is your motor?
